Rencontres du Vietnam (Meet Vietnam) on September 5 granted 350 Odon Vallet scholarships, worth VND4 million each, to outstanding students and young researchers of universities and institutes in Hanoi and northern provinces.

On September 4, the French organisation also presented 133 similar scholarships, each worth VND6 million, to outstanding students and pupils in Hanoi and northern provinces.

The Odon Vallet scholarship is named after Prof. Odon Vallet, a doctor of law at the Paris-based Sorbonne University, who has devoted all of his family inheritance to granting scholarships to outstanding students in France and Vietnam.

This is the ninth year Rencontres du Vietnam has presented such scholarships to Vietnamese students.

On the occasion, Prof. Nguyen Van Hieu, former President of the Vietnam Scientific and Technological Institute, announced that the Hanoi Scientific and Technological University will be set up by Vietnam’s Ministry of Education and Training and France’ Ministry of Education, providing Vietnamese students the opportunity to study at an international-standard school right in their homeland.

French and Vietnamese lecturers will give lessons in six subjects: energy, aeronautics, bio-technology, information technology, environment and nano- technology.
